在众多的数据处理软件中,Excel以其强大的功能和灵活性被广泛应用于各类数据分析和管理工作中。本文将为您详细解析如何在Excel中使用换格公式,帮助您更有效地完成数据的转换和处理。
什么是Excel换格公式?
换格公式是指一种可以对Excel工作表中数据进行格式转换或位置调整的公式。这种公式通常用于实现数据的横向和纵向转换,使数据在视图和分析上更具灵活性。换格公式可帮助用户提高工作效率,减少手动操作所带来的错误。
Excel换格公式的基本原理
换格公式主要通过以下几个功能来实现数据的转换:
- TRANSPOSE函数:可以将一个范围的行和列互换。
- INDEX函数:可以根据指定的行索引和列索引返回对应的单元格内容。
- COLLECT函数:可以提取和汇总特定区域内的数据。
使用TRANSPOSE换格
TRANSPOSE函数是Excel中最常用的换格公式之一。其基本语法为:
TRANSPOSE(array)
其中,array
是待转换的范围。使用时,只需选定一个目标区域并输入公式,然后按下Ctrl + Shift + Enter,以数组形式输入即可。
TRANSPOSE示例(示范如何换格)
-
假设你有如下数据:
| A | B | C | |—|—|—| | 1 | 2 | 3 | | 4 | 5 | 6 | -
选择空白单元格(如E1),输入公式:
=TRANSPOSE(A1:C2)
-
按Ctrl + Shift + Enter,结果将显示:
| E | F | G | |—|—|—| | 1 | 4 | | 2 | 5 | | 3 | 6 |
使用INDEX换格
INDEX函数也能有效进行换格操作,尤其当数据源大量且不连续时。其基本语法为:
INDEX(array, row_num, [column_num])
array
:数据区域row_num
:指定的行column_num
:可选,指定的列
INDEX示例(示范如何根据行列索引提取数据)
-
假设你拥有与上面相同的数据。
-
在E1单元格输入:
=INDEX(A1:C2, COLUMN()-COLUMN(E1)+1, ROW()-ROW(E1)+1)
-
向下与向右拖动公式,即可实现换格效果。
Excel换格公式的应用场景
换格公式的应用场景非常广泛,包括但不限于:
- 数据分析:快速转换数据视图,帮助用户进行更加直观的数据分析。
- 报表制作:在制作报表时,常需将原始数据进行格式调整,以便符合报表的要求。
- 信息汇总:当需要将不同来源的信息汇总成一个表格时,可以利用换格公式进行数据整理。
在实际工作中如何利用换格公式?
- 提高数据的可读性:通过换格公式,将复杂的数据区域进行规范化,有利于数据的理解。
- 创建更具逻辑性的报表:将数据换位后,可使用更符合逻辑的数据流向和排版,提升报表质量。
- 节省时间和提高效率:借助于换格公式,避免手动操作,减少人为错误,节省时间。
FAQ
1. Excel中常见的换格公式有哪些?
- TRANSPOSE
- INDEX
- 等其他数组公式
2. 如何在Excel中使用换格公式提高工作效率?
通过使用换格公式,可以快速实现数据的转换,替代复杂的手动操作,帮助用户在数据分析和报表制作中节省很多时间。
3. 换格公式在Excel2010和Excel2016中是否存在差异?
基本的换格公式如TRANSPOSE、INDEX和COLLECT函数,在Excel的不同版本中几乎没有变化。
4. 如何正确使用TRANSPOSE函数?
使用该函数时,记得选择目标区域后按下Ctrl + Shift + Enter键,以便将结果作为数组公式输入。
5. 换格操作会影响原始数据吗?
不会。使用换格公式时,Excel只是生成一份新的数据视图,而并不会改变原有的数据内容。
总结
在使用Excel进行数据处理时,换格公式是一个强大且实用的工具。了解如何使用这些公式将使得数据分析和报表制作更加高效与可靠,帮助用户在面对大量数据时游刃有余。希望本篇文章能为您在Excel工作中提供有价值的帮助。